Vid(a) Salvaje Macabeo 2024 is an organic white wine produced on a plot located at an altitude of 800 meters in the Aceniche Valley, in Bullas. Grown from old, dry-farmed, bush-trained vines, it is fermented at low temperatures to preserve its aromatic complexity. It is then aged for four months in new French oak barrels, which impart texture and a subtle touch of wood.
This wine features notes of citrus, white flowers, and spices, with a balanced profile. The Paraísos Perdidos winery, located in the Bullas DO, has 3.5 hectares of organic vineyards, cultivating them with minimal intervention and respect for the environment.
Visual: This is a clean and bright wine with a straw yellow color and greenish tones.
Nose: On the nose it is fragrant, where aromas of citrus fruits such as lime peel predominate, hints of white flowers such as jasmine and spicy touches.
Palate: Fresh on the palate, with good acidity and light tropical notes. It's a long, full-bodied, aromatic, and persistent wine.
